Can you do iOS development without a Mac?

Native iOS apps can be developed only on Mac. You can write code even in Windows or Linux, but you can’t build and sign it there. Non-native platforms, like Flutter or React Native, won’t make iOS builds without Mac either.

What Mac OS do I need for iPhone 12?

System Requirements

  • macOS Catalina 10.15 or later using the Finder.
  • macOS El Capitan 10.11. 6 through macOS Mojave 10.14. 6 using iTunes 12.8 or later.
  • Windows 7 or later using iTunes 12.10. 10 or later (free download from www.itunes.com/download)

iOS 14 is the fourteenth major release of the iOS mobile operating system developed by Apple Inc. for their iPhone and iPod Touch lines. Announced at the company’s Worldwide Developers Conference on June 22, 2020 as the successor to iOS 13, it was released to the public on September 16, 2020.

Does iPhone use OSX?

Essentially, the iPhone runs a scaled down version of Mac OS X optimized for a handheld device — although Steve Jobs was insistent that it runs “real OS X” (Specifically, crashlogs indicate that the original iPhone ran “OS X 1.0” build number 1A543a.) — but no iPhone models can run Mac OS X applications regardless.

Is iOS 12 still supported?

It was succeeded for the iPhone and iPod Touch by iOS 13 on September 19, 2019 and for the iPad by iPadOS 13 on September 24, 2019. More than three years after its initial release, iOS 12 continues to receive security updates on devices that do not support iOS 13 or newer.

What is the difference between iOS and Mac OS?

macOS vs. iOS Once inside both operating systems, some functional differences are apparent. Within macOS, you have a desktop, the dock, and toolbar atop the screen. Due to smaller screen real estate and different user interactions, iOS doesn’t have the same layout.
